protected void BtnLogueo_Click(object sender, EventArgs e) { try { //verifico usuario //string ciusu = TxtNomUsu.Text.Trim(); //string paswd = (TxtPassUsu.Text.Trim()).ToString(); //String Nombreusu = null; N_EntidadesCompartidas.Usuarios unUsu = N_Logica.LogicaUsuarios.Logueo(TxtNomUsu.Text.Trim(), TxtPassUsu.Text.Trim()); if (unUsu != null) { //si llego aca es pq es valido Session["Usuario"] = unUsu; // LblError.Text = (unUsu.CIEmpleado.); Response.Redirect("test.aspx"); } else { LblError.Visible = true; } LblError.Text = "Datos Incorrectos"; } catch (Exception ex) { LblError.Visible = true; LblError.Text = ex.Message; } }
public static N_EntidadesCompartidas.Usuarios Logueo(String pCi, string pPass) { //variables SqlConnection _cnn = new SqlConnection(Conexion._Cnn); SqlCommand _comando = new SqlCommand("Logueo", _cnn); _comando.CommandType = CommandType.StoredProcedure; Usuarios unUsu = null; //parametros int pCi1 = Convert.ToInt32(pCi); _comando.Parameters.AddWithValue("@CI", pCi1); _comando.Parameters.AddWithValue("@Pasword", pPass); try { _cnn.Open(); SqlDataReader _lector = _comando.ExecuteReader(); if (_lector.HasRows) { _lector.Read(); int _ciusu = (int)_lector["CIEmpleado"]; string _nomusu = (string)_lector["NombreEmpleado"]; string _usuusu = (string)_lector["Password"]; unUsu = new N_EntidadesCompartidas.Usuarios(_nomusu, _usuusu, _ciusu); // Console.WriteLine("CI EMPLEADO -- > " +_ciusu); } _lector.Close(); } catch (Exception ex) { throw ex; } finally { _cnn.Close(); } return(unUsu); }
public static N_EntidadesCompartidas.Usuarios Logueo(string pCIEmpleado, string pPasword) { //variables SqlConnection _cnn = new SqlConnection(Conexion._Cnn); SqlCommand _comando = new SqlCommand("Logueo", _cnn); _comando.CommandType = CommandType.StoredProcedure; Usuarios unUsu = null; //parametros _comando.Parameters.AddWithValue("@CI", pCIEmpleado); _comando.Parameters.AddWithValue("@Pasword", pPasword); try { _cnn.Open(); SqlDataReader _lector = _comando.ExecuteReader(); if (_lector.HasRows) { _lector.Read(); string nomEmp = (string)_lector["NombreEmpleado"]; string pasUsu = (string)_lector["Pasword"]; string CIUsu = (string)_lector["CIEmpleado"]; unUsu = new N_EntidadesCompartidas.Usuarios(nomEmp, pasUsu, CIUsu); //unUsu = new N_EntidadesCompartidas.Usuarios(_lector["NombreEmpleado"].ToString(), _lector["Password"].ToString(), Convert.ToInt32(_lector["CIEmpleado"])); } _lector.Close(); } catch (Exception ex) { throw ex; } finally { _cnn.Close(); } return(unUsu); }